    This headset is very basic. It has a volume control and an on/off button. You switch the mic up to mute it. It lasts about 20 hours on a full charge. It does NOT have surround sound like the logitech g935 or g35. If i would of known that i probably would not of bought this. The wireless works great and i have no problems with that portion of the headset. It does have a fabric band on the top that you can lower or make higher 1 notch so the hard plastic is not sitting on your head. It was hard finding any information on it online. Every time i would look it up for drivers logitech would only ever show the g533. Its like they dont even recognize their own product. I eventually found out i had to download "logitech g hub" to mess with settings like treble and bass. Overall im keeping it to use while playing games like csgo. The sound is pretty loud and i only evet keep it at about 70 percent volume. The mic works good as far as i can tell.

    Here’s my overall review: - Comfort: This headset was VERY light and felt almost no pressure on the head at all. My ears are fairly small too, so the cups fit in very nicely and the headband had no issues with me. Connectivity : Lightspeed is amazing. No lags, no problem. Bluetooth works just fine. It’s easy to switch too, as you just need to press the mute button for a few seconds to switch between my mobile device and PC. Sound Quality : Surprisingly good for $80. Comparing with my Sony QuietComfort headset, there’s a lot of treble and high end which I think it’s good for gaming, so you can hear more details. But the bass is still there. Pretty good, but not all amazing. But surprising for the price for sure. Microphone : It’s not bad. Of course not an amazing quality, but considering where the microphone is placed and what’s it worth I personally it’s ok. One issue is that microphone’s noise cancelling doesn’t seem to work well as I hoped. There’s quite a lot of noise still. Overall I think it’s totally worth for me, as I’m a young student buying my very first gaming headset AND wireless headset. I’m using it everywhere. At home, going to school, and everything. It’s so convenient to have a wireless headset, and I think it’s insanely light to carry and the design is great. Listening to music outside was fine, although it doesn’t do a lot of noise cancelling, it was enough cover for me to switch between focus on the music and the environment. I would say this is just perfect and totally worth for students and young people like us getting into wireless gaming headsets.
